--- Przemyslaw Brojewski <[email protected]> wrote:
> Hello everybody,
> 
> Is there some place (preferably in Europe) where I
> could buy openbrick
> with dual LAN on board? Storever claims to have it,
> but their site is
> somewhat unreadable in this respect. I.e. I'm not
> sure.

My OB only has one built-in 10/100 ethernet. I had
to get a PCMCIA based ethernet for the 2nd port.

> For the time being I've ordered OpenBrick NG, as it
> can serve me as a
> desktop as well, but this means that in few months I
> will need something
> else to protect my father's machine from the wild
> world. "Plain old" 
> openbrick would be ideal if it had dual LAN option.
> Can someone
> provide me with pointers?

It would be cheaper to buy a router < $100 US. You
can get the Linksys WRT54G. If you want to hack on
it, you can also get the tools/compilers and code
from Linksys.
